CI failure on Quindle's relevance-tuning branch. The synonym expansion job writes weights to a temp index; sandbox policy blocks the write, so scoring tests fail silently. No credentials involved — verified the job runs with scoped read-only tokens elsewhere. Fix: pin the tuning harness to the isolated index namespace. Rerun passed on third attempt. Trace for the failing run follows.

build token for kaduf-fajog: htk14_defebc173dacf1

Leadership Review Briefing — Logistics Switch

Heads up, sales leads: we're moving from Cartwell Freight to Ambervale Logistics starting next month. Short version — better coverage in the Derringford corridor and roughly 8% lower per-shipment cost. Expect a two-week transition wobble on delivery promises, so pad your quotes. The commercial rationale is spelled out in the note below.

board note of yahig-yahif: Silmirox Works plans to raise the Aldius list price by 18.5 percent in January. The steering committee signed off on a budget of $141.9 million for Project Tamix. The renewal with Eliysek Logistics closes at $114.1 million a year, 18.9 percent below the last contract. Project Gordor slips by a full year because of the supplier delay.

**Q: How do we load test the Tillgrove checkout flow without touching real payment rails?**

All load tests run against the sandboxed Coinmere gateway with synthetic card tokens; no production credentials are involved. Traffic is capped at 500 rps and tagged for audit filtering. To inspect the sealed test-credential vault during review, use the recovery passphrase below.

vault phrase of hawif-yajep = julox-norael-norys-sorion-casix-praix-quenox-sorix-holok-ruswyn-frawyn-wendor-silmir-brieth